Rumsbeteckningar, or room designations, refer to the standardized labeling system used in Swedish-speaking countries to identify different types of rooms within buildings, particularly in institutional or public settings such as schools, hospitals, and government offices. This system is widely adopted to ensure clarity and consistency in communication about spatial organization.
